What would Thanksgiving leftovers be without potato pancakes? Such an easy way to reinvent mashed potatoes. The pancake is a little crisp on the outside. On the inside, it's warm and slightly cheesy. Bits of cooked onion and texture and sweetness to the potato pancakes. Sour cream is the perfect complement to these.
Note: Depending on the consistency of your potatoes, you'll need 2/3 - 1 cup of flour to thicken the mashed potatoes. Getting your hands slightly wet will help to form the pancakes.

Ingredients
-
4cups leftover mashed potatoes
-
1medium onion, chopped fine
-
1egg, beaten
-
2/3cup shredded cheddar cheese
-
·bacon drippings, if you have them or oil for frying
-
·flour, as needed
